
DIY expert Craig Phillips demonstrates how to install radiators in your home.
This easy to follow step by step guide shows how to fit brackets onto the radiator so that it can be attached to the wall.

Step 1: Measure between the pipe work
Draw a line between your pipe work as a guide. Place your brackets onto the hook on the back of the radiator and with the spirit level between the pipes, measure from the bottom of the bracket to the spirit level. Then, where your first mark is on the wall, transfer the bracket measurement you've just taken to the wall as well.
-

Step 2: Attach the brackets
You can now attach the bracket to the wall, with the bottom of the bracket lining up with the mark you've just made on the wall. Now measure the gap between the brackets on the back of the radiator and transfer that measurement onto the wall so you can attach the second bracket. Check the brackets are level and lift your radiator into the brackets, ensuring it is firmly in place.
-

Step 3: Tighten the pipe work
Once the radiator is in place, it is time to tighten the pipe work. Begin tightening the bolts using your hands and then get a pair of grips to finish tightening the bolts.
